I used CSS for a color change on hover for a table
#tabb tbody tr:hover td{ color:#006; background:#d0e4f2; }
This works fine in Ch
my guess is something wonky in your html code for the table. as you can see on this quick and dirty fiddle, your css is a-ok:
http://jsfiddle.net/PwZsN/